    So... This illustrates that charts are indeed useful, although I'm not a TA guy at all I do like to use LT charts to review historical price action & obvious support levels are useful to me.

    Now BHP has touched down to around the predicted (by the chart) $16. I have purchased some stock around that price.

    My next prediction (as stated in my previous post) is that if that $16ish price gets broken $10 becomes a genuine possibility as the next support level IMHO based on the LT chart.

    Keep some bullets handy, I'll be buying if this eventuates.

    Some of you are going to sledge me and others will ask "why buy at $16 if $10 is on the cards?"

    My answer is that I picked $16 as a possible support, it may very well bounce from here and I want a position. I'm not convinced $10 will happen, just a possibility if $16 can't hold.
